In order to have your Barn Hunt title recognized by the GSDCA to receive a
title certificate and have it listed in The Review, you have to send the title
certificate you receive from the Barn Hunt Asso. to AKC, fill out AKC
paperwork, pay $30 per title and then AKC will record the title on the dog's
pedigree and send that info to the GSDCA and The Review and then it will be
recognized by the PC who then send you a certificate and publish the title in
The Review.

I noted previously that a Barn Hunt title is accepted as a legitimate
performance title for the AOE award. However, it can't be used for the PAM
award. This is inconsistent and contradictory when it's being used as a
supplement title to count towards one award but not another. Can someone
who knows about this, please explain the reasoning for this and if it will
be changed?
For those of us who work to achieve the breed club titles, this is
frustrating.
